Northampton also has a town centre which has a small market and a good range of shops; I would say it's quite big and up build with some tradition building and even a theatre, museum and art gallery all on your door step, with two cinemas Chinese, Indians restaurants all only a walk away. Also if you like the football you can go and watch Northampton town play at there local football ground located at six fields. And also Northampton saints rugby team which I heard are pretty good.

And in nearby Towcester in Northampton they have a racing ground which I have visited a couple of times some famous horse riders often visit, Is also has a lovely building and is often free to enter but it can attract massive queues so you will need to be early, and some advice don't visit in winter as it is FFFFrrreeeezzzeeinnnggg. Also just out of Northampton there is Rockingham race way which is great for seeing crashes and fast car racing and they often put on an air show so well worth the visit!

Location:
Northampton is near junctions 15, 15a and 16 of the M1 London to Yorkshire motorway. Is is easily accessed and close to Milton Keynes, Birmingham and oxford. It has a railway station so it is easily accessible by all means of transportation. Although the bus station has seen better says as it was on the tv demolition program as one of the worst buildings.
